I have several symptoms of diabetes which could also be other things these are cherry angiomas, burning feet, peeing all the time, fatty liver, leg pain and cramps, indigestion, bloating and slightly low Kidney function.

I have had the 3 month blood test HbA1c 2 months ago and it came back at 35, I have had high glucose flagged on a couple of blood tests taken early in the morning since.

I have today taken a fasting blood test before breakfast that showed 8.5mmol then 1 hour after eating this was 7.5 and at 2 hours this was 6.5. I was going to the doctors before testing and had bad bout of stress could that explain the high reading at all?

With the few high readings I have had but the low HbA1c is there a chance I could have diabetes? I am very confused and really want to get back to feeling 100%.

Hi @bobsconfused and welcome!

There’s not really any way for us to tell. Those numbers aren’t worryingly high and might not be high at all depending on what was consumed / stress levels.

If any of your symptoms have got worse over the past couple of months then asking for another HbA1c would be justified - it’s long enough since the other one to make a material difference. Even if they haven’t worsened, they’re obviously worrying you and I’d ask the doctor to investigate further.
